Which of the following should be done during the final steps of a group writing project to ensure a consistent voice?

Explanation:
Maintaining a consistent voice across a group-written document comes from balancing everyone’s input with a coordinated final edit. In the last phase, having group members share their perspectives and then having one person polish the final version allows all contributions to be harmonized into a single, cohesive tone. This keeps transitions smooth and phrasing uniform, so the piece reads as one voice rather than a patchwork of styles. It also preserves the group’s ideas while applying a unified style guide, rather than isolating the work to one editor’s voice, discarding edits, or rushing through the final review.
